Extra-Curricular Activities In addition to the education that takes place within the normal school day, there are a variety of after school clubs children can take part in. The variety depends on children’s interests and the availability of an interested or skilled teacher or Teaching Assistant. Some activites are run by outside providers and will involve a cost to pupils or thier parents. The school recognises and thanks the staff for their voluntary commitment to delivering a range of activities in their own time. If your child is taking part in an after school session you will be sent full details in advance. This copy is for your records and we ask that pupils are collected promptly at the end of sessions as there are no staff available beyond that time to provide child care facilities. The school reserves the right to ask a pupil to no longer attend sessions if they are regularly late in being collected, if their behaviour causes problems in the session or if they don't turn up without a valid reason being notified by the parent. Parents are asked to provide collection details and emergency contact details on a form before the child attends any session. The school will notify parents if for any reason the session has to be cancelled.
